C + + programmeringsspråk er et fleksibelt språk som har lavt nivå minnehåndtering funksjoner i C og høyt nivå objektorientert tilnærming av Java. Hvis du er interessert i å lære hvordan å programmere i C + + , er en av de første programmene bør du kode en som skriver et rutenett for å standard konsollen utgang. Du vil lære grunnleggende C + + utgang syntaks og for sløyfe mekanikk ved å skrive et slikt program . Du kan bruke denne kunnskapen til å bygge mer nyttige programmer . Du trenger
C + + Integrated Development Environment ( IDE ), for eksempel Eclipse CDT
C + + Compiler , slik GCC
Vis flere Instruksjoner
en
Load den C IDE ved å klikke på programmets ikon. Når den åpnes, velger du " Fil /Ny /Prosjekt ' og velg' C Prosjekt " for å opprette en ny C-prosjekt . En tom kildekoden filen vises i teksteditoren delen av IDE .
2
Importer ' iostream ' modul fra C + + standard bibliotek . Dette gjør at du kan skrive ut til konsollen. Skriv følgende to linjer på toppen av kildekoden filen:
# include
bruker namespace std;
3
Lag en hovedfunksjon . Hovedfunksjonen er inngangsporten til programmet , og du vil plassere alle logikken din inni den. Å erklære en hovedfunksjon , skriv følgende linje : en
int main ( )
{
}
4
Lag en for -løkke. En for loop gjentar et gitt antall ganger , og med hver iterasjon utfører den koden inne sine krøllete parentes . Dette for loop representerer radene i rutenettet, og vil veksle fem ganger :
for ( int i = 0 ; i < 5; i + + )
{
}
5
Lag en nestet for løkke som vil representere kolonnene i et rutenett . En nestet for loop er en som ligger inne en annen for loop . For hver iterasjon av den ytre for-løkken , utfører den indre nestet for loop alle sine iterasjoner. Den indre for-løkken vil representere kolonnene i rutenettet, og vil også iterere fem ganger . Til reiret for loop inni den andre for loop, skriv inn følgende kode i løpet av de krøllete parentes i den første for-løkken : en
for ( int j = 0; j < 5; j + + )
< p > {
}
6
Print ut en karakter for hver iterasjon av den indre nestet for loop . For loop vil utføre fem ganger , og skaper en enkelt rad med fem kolonner som huser brev 'x '. Skriv inn følgende linje innenfor krøllete parentes i indre nestet for loop : en
domstol << "x ";
7
ut et linjeskift karakter etter den indre for-løkken konkluderer å starte på en ny rad . Dette vil skape et rutenett struktur . Slik skriver du ut et linjeskift karakter , skriver følgende etter ' } ' karakter nestet for loop : en
cout << endl;
8
Skriv en retur uttalelse etter '} ' karakter av den ytre for-løkken : en
return 0 ;
9
Kjør programmet ved å trykke på den grønne piltasten ligger i øverste knapperad i IDE . Programmet resultatet ser slik ut : en
xxxxx
xxxxx
xxxxx
xxxxx
xxxxx